About HLD3400

The Eaton Cutler-Hammer HLD3400 Series C Circuit Breaker is an L-Frame circuit breaker with a high interrupt rating, which provides protection against overloads from a very high fault current in a low-voltage distribution system. The HLD3400 has 3-pole wiring design, which is suitable for reverse feed use, and it has a non-adjustable trip unit made of a fixed bimetal thermal magnetic strip, which provides a fast acting current trip, in the event of an overload or prolonged very high current. This circuit breaker has a maximum operating voltage of 600 Volts AC, with a maximum current trip rating of 400 Amps, and it is designed to provide a current interrupting rating of up to 65,000 Amps.

The HLD3400 has line/load end terminals with a terminal cover, supplied as standard terminals, which provides every field wiring point, and this terminal is made of copper or aluminum conductors with a size range of 40 to 600 AWG (120 to 300 millimeters square). The HLD3400, like all solid-state circuit breakers, consists of a non-interchangeable trip unit made of fixed thermal/fixed magnetic trip breakers, which provides the trip of the operating mechanism in the event of a current overload, and it also has an operating mechanism, which provides a means of operating the breaker’s contact. The HLD3400 has 80% de-rating value at 40 degrees Celsius calibration temperature, and similar to all L-frame devices, it is HACR rated. It weighs 9.1 kilograms (20 pounds) on average, with total mounting dimensions of 209.6 x 273.1 x 103.1 millimeters (8.25 x 10.75 x 4.06 inches), and it is CE, UL, and CSA approved.


Technical specifications:


Part Number/Catalog No.HLD3400
Product TypeMolded Case Circuit Breaker
SeriesC
FrameL
Poles3
Amps400
Interrupting Capacity100 kA @ 240V AC
Unit TypeThermal-Magnetic
Dimensions (W x H x D)8.25 x 10.75 x 4.06 in.
Weight20 lbs
